There are a lot of fresh faces to watch for in the local entertainment industry's new generation of stars, one of which is Charlie Dizon. The 24-year-old budding actress has already showed promising potential early on in her showbiz career. She has been working with big names in the industry and is set to star in the highly anticipated film Four Sisters Before the Wedding.

Before becoming an actress, however, Charlie had a different career path in mind. She initially wanted to be a performer and had plans to be a part of the K-pop industry. Even though her original plan did not work out the way she envisioned it, things are starting to fall into place for the multi-talented star. In case you're curious, here are a few things you might not know about Charlie: 

Her real name isn’t Charlie.

“Charlie” was just a stage name given to her by Charo Santos-Concio, one of the top execs at ABS-CBN. “I like names suitable for both sexes. So, when Ma’am Charo told me that Charlie suits me, I kind of embraced it,” she shared in an interview with Manila Standard. Charlie’s birth name is actually April Rose Dizon Matienzo.

Charlie underwent idol training in South Korea.

Charlie was actually on a path towards becoming a K-pop idol. As a fan of K-pop during her college years, Charlie tried to audition for a South Korean entertainment company without her parents knowing it. She eventually passed an audition held in the Philippines and got accepted to become a K-pop trainee. She used to fly to South Korea every three months to train and see if the trainee life was for her, but had to return back to the Philippines permanently because of problems with her visa. It all worked out though because she started attending Star Magic workshops when she returned and was eventually launched as part of the 2018 Star Magic Circle.

Charlie is friends with MOMOLAND’s Nancy.

Charlie is actually close friends with Nancy from K-pop girl group MOMOLAND. Charlie met Nancy when the latter was just 11 years old. They used to train together in South Korea. Fun fact: Charlie also knows how to speak a bit of Korean!

The two recently reconnected when Nancy joined Charlie's Instagram Live back in July 2020. "She's like my best friend in the Philippines," shares Nancy during Charlie's live. Nancy adds that Charlie would always show Nancy around when she was in the Philippines and that she was supposed to show Charlie around Seoul this year if the pandemic didn't happen.

Charlie is a college graduate.

In an interview on Magandang Buhay, Charlie shared that she initially took up Nursing at University of Santo Tomas. But because she had to fly to South Korea for her K-pop training, Charlie had to stop attending school and put her academics on hold. When she returned back home, she had to start from scratch, but was eventually able to graduate with a degree in Human Resource Management.

Charlie will play young Teddie Salazar in the Four Sisters prequel.

Charlie is one of the rising stars to watch for in show business. She is one of the main cast members of Four Sisters Before the Wedding, the prequel to the popular film Four Sisters and a Wedding. Charlie will be playing the young Teddie Salazar, portrayed by Toni Gonzaga in the original movie. Her co-stars are Alexa Ilacad, Belle Mariano, and Gillian Vicencio.

Charlie became Paulo Avelino's leading lady in a movie.

Before following the footsteps of Toni Gonzaga to play the iconic role of Teddie Salazar, Charlie was already involved in projects with big names in the industry. She starred alongside Paulo Avelino in Antoinette Jadaone's film Fan Girl. The young actress bagged the main role on the same day that she auditioned for it. She was also part of Cathy Garcia-Molina's award-winning film Seven Sundays which is currently available for streaming on Netflix. Her other projects include the 2018 thriller movie Sin Island and the LizQuen TV series Bagani.
